#include <iostream>
#include <vector>
void pop_front(std::vector<int>& vec) {
if (vec.size() == 0) {
std::cout << "Vector is empty" << std::endl;
}
else {
vec.erase(vec.begin());
}
}
void print(std::vector<int>& vec) {
for (int val : vec) {
std::cout << val << " ";
}
}
int main() {
std::vector<int> vec = {1, 2, 3, 4, 5, 6, 7, 8, 9, 10};
pop_front(vec);
print(vec);
}
/*
run:
2 3 4 5 6 7 8 9 10
*/